French and Belgian paratroopers who were flown into Kolwezi, Zaire's main copper producing town, to rescue the 3,000 White residents, have discovered over 150 bodies lying in the town's main streets. Most have been badly mutilated. Communist-backed Katangese gendarmes, who had invaded the region earlier this month, are blamed. Zairian troops, who had been sent in a week ago, appear to have joined with the Katangese gendarmes, getting high on drugs and going on the murder spree.
